Training on pesticide use
USAID and Bogra-based NGO Gram Unnayan Karma (GUK) have jointly initiated a training programme to give farmers knowledge about reducing pesticide use in fields and growing quality vegetables
For this purpose, a three-day training programme started at GUK auditorium on Tuesday.
About 30 vegetable growers from Shahnagar village of Shahjahanpur upazila of the district participated in the three-day training programme on reducing the use of pesticides in the fields of vegetables, especially brinjal and coriander, and producing quality vegetables, organisers said.
USAID has a plan to train up 1500 farmers in several upazilas including Bogra Sadar in cooperation with GUK and Agricultural Extension Department (AED) Bogra by this year.
